5. DESCRIPTION OF THE EQUIPMENT:

INTERNAL COMBUSTION OPERATION OF THE DIESEL ENGINE:

The blowers are arranged in series that provide the air to compress and
force into the cylinder for expelling the exhaust gases and to supply the cylinders
with fresh air for combustion. The cylinder wall contains a row of parts that are
above the piston when it is at the bottom of it stroke. These parts admit the air from
the blower into the cylinders as soon as the rim of the piston uncovers the parts.

The unidirectional flows of air toward the exhaust valves produces a


scavenging effect, leaving the cylinders full of clean air when the piston again
cover the inlet parts. As the piston continues on the upward stroke, the exhaust
valves close and charge of fresh air is subjected to compression.

Shortly before the piston reaches its highest position (top dead center), the
required amount of fuel is sprayed into the combustion chamber by the unit fuel
injector. The intense heat generated during the high compression of the air ignites
the fine fuel spray immediately. The combustion continues until the fuel injected
has been burned. The resulting pressure forces the piston downward (bottom
dead center) on its power stroke.

The exhaust valves are again opened when the piston is about halfway
down, allowing the burned gases escape into the exhaust manifold. Shortly,
thereafter, the downward moving piston uncovers the inlet parts and cylinder is
again swept with clean scavenging air. The entire combustion cycle is completed
in each revolution of the crankshaft.

From Power Plant Engineering’ by F. Morse;

C16 H32 = average chemical formula for Diesel fuel oil.

Ideal air quality is C16 H32 + 24 O2 = 16 CO2 + 16H2O


Ideal excess air = 30%

Air composition are: N2 = 76.80% and O2 = 23.20%

C16 H32 + 24 O2 = 16 CO2 + 16H2O

C16 H32 + (1.30) 24 O2 + (0.768/0.232) (1.30) (24) N2

= 16 CO2 + 16H2O + (1.30) 24 O2 + (0.768/0.232) (1.30) (24) N2

C16 H32 + 31.20 O2 + 103.28 N2 = 16 CO2 + 16H2O + 7.20 O2 + 103.28 N2

Molecular Weight:

N2 = 28 lb/lb-mol O2 = 32 lb/lb-mol

C16 H32 = 224 lb/lb-mol CO2 = 44 lb/lb-mol

H2O = 18 lb/lb-mol

(224) C16 H32 + (32) 31.20 O2 + (28) 103.28 N2

= (44) 16 CO2 + (18) 16 H2O + (32) 7.20 O2 + (28) 103.28 N2

Dividing both sides by 224;

C16 H32 + 4.45 O2 + 12.91 N2 = 3.14 CO2 + 1.28 H2O + 1.02 O2 + 12.91 N2

The gaseous products are on the right side of the equation, therefore:

CO2 = 3.14 lb O2 = 1.02 lb

H2O = 1.28 lb N2 = 12.91 lb

12.91
Mols of product = (3.14/44) + (1.28/18) + (1.02/32) + ( )
28
= 0.63541 mols/lb-fuel

Exhaust temperature = 508°C = 946.4°F

Atmospheric pressure = 14.70 lb/in²

10.72𝑇 (10.72)(946.6+460) 𝒇𝒕𝟑


Molal Volume = 𝑃
= 14.70
= 𝟏, 𝟎𝟐𝟔 𝒎𝒐𝒍

Volume of gaseous product = (0.63541 mols/lb) x (1,026 ft³/mol) = 652 ft³/lb-fuel


Emission rate of the gaseous product of 250 hp Cummins Engine

= (652 ft³/lb-fuel) x (0.92941lb-fuel/min) = 606 ft³/min

The Cummins diesel engine (250 hP) generator set is the only expected
source of air pollution and as well as noise. This diesel engine is always suitably
maintains and checked particularly its fuel injectors. The fuel injectors that are not
well calibrated contributed to the inefficient combustion of the fuel that preceded
the release of black smoke or soot. This CUMMINS diesel engine besides the proper
maintenance of its combustion assemblage are also equipped with a silencer
attached to its smoke pipe so that noise will be greatly reduced.

In addition the office will be doing efficient maintenance activities and


these are the establishment of a Preventive Maintenance (PM) program for the
equipment that could be regularly followed and conduct regular training course
for the operators on the proper operating procedures on the machines. The PM
program will consist of the proper lubricants to be used, period of lubrication,
designed/required spare parts to be replaced and the period of replacing the
oil/fuel filters and air filter element.
